Project Area The Bonneville Project, The Dalles Lock and Dam, John Day Project, and McNary Lock and Dam are located on the Columbia River between the states of Washington and Oregon. The middle of the Columbia River separates Washington and Oregon. Table 1 and show the locations of each facility on the Lower Columbia River. Table 1. Northwestern Division. https://www.nvvd.usace.armv.mil/Media/Images/igphoto/2002118951/ The facilities, with the exception of The Dalles Lock and Dam2, discharge to both Oregon and Washington waters. Oregon DEQ has jurisdiction to issue NPDES permits to federal facilities in Oregon. However, Ecology does not have authority to issue such permits, and thus, EPA Region 10 is the permitting authority for federal facilities in Washington3. EPA Region 10's permits apply only to the outfalls discharging to Washington waters for the four federal dams. Oregon DEQ will issue permits for the outfalls discharging to Oregon waters, which include outfalls at Bonneville Project, John Day Project, and McNary Lock and Dam. B. Description of the CWA section 401(a)(2) process Under CWA section 401(a)(1), any federally licensed or permitted activity that may result in a discharge into navigable waters requires the jurisdiction in which the discharge originates to either issue CWA section 401 certification or waive certification. Upon receipt of the permit or license application and CWA section 401 certification, the federal permitting or licensing agency must provide notification of such application and certification to EPA pursuant to CWA section 401(a)(2). EPA has 30 days upon receiving this notification to make a determination as to whether the discharge may affect the water quality of any other jurisdiction, referred to as a "neighboring jurisdiction." 2 The Dalles Lock and Dam discharges only to Washington waters. 3 NPDES Memorandum of Agreement Between the State of Washington and United States Environmental Protection Agency Region 10. July 2018. https://www.epa.gov/sites/default/files/2013-09/documents/wa-moa-npdes.pdf ------- NPDES Fact Sheet, 2022 US ACE Lower Columbia River Hydroelectric Generating Permits Page 9 of 23 If EPA determines that the discharge may affect a neighboring jurisdiction's water quality, CWA section 401(a)(2) requires EPA to notify that jurisdiction. The neighboring jurisdiction then has 60 days to determine whether the discharge will affect the quality of its waters so as to violate any of its water quality requirements. If the jurisdiction determines that the discharge will violate its water quality requirements, then it must notify EPA and the federal licensing or permitting agency in writing of its objection to the issuance of the permit and request a public hearing on its objection. Pursuant to CWA section 401(a)(2), once a neighboring jurisdiction requests a public hearing on its objection, the "licensing or permitting agency shall hold such a hearing." The federal licensing or permitting agency must provide EPA with notice of the hearing at least 30 days prior to the hearing. At the hearing, EPA is required to submit an evaluation and recommendation(s) with respect to the objection. The federal licensing or permitting agency, based upon the recommendations of the objecting jurisdiction, EPA's evaluation and recommendations, and any additional evidence presented at the hearing, must condition the license or permit as may be necessary to ensure compliance with applicable water quality requirements. If the imposition of conditions cannot ensure compliance with applicable water quality requirements, then the license or permit cannot be issued. Water quality requirements are defined at 40 CFR § 121. l(n) as the applicable provisions of CWA sections 301, 302, 303, 306, and 307, and state or tribal regulatory requirements for point source discharges into waters of the United States. Project History On March 18, 2020, EPA Region 10 began the public comment period for the four Lower Columbia River federal dam NPDES permits (EPA, 2020a). At that time, EPA Region 10 requested certification of the permits from Ecology pursuant to CWA section 401(a)(1) (EPA 2020b). EPA Region 10 also determined that the permits may affect Oregon's waters and, thus, notified Oregon DEQ as a neighboring jurisdiction pursuant to CWA section 401(a)(2) (EPA 2020c). Ecology provided CWA section 401 certifications for the permits with conditions on May 7, 2020 (Ecology 2020a; 2020b; 2020c; 2020d). The temperature-related conditions in these certifications required the Corps to: • Implement temperature control strategies and meet temperature load allocations from the Columbia and Lower Snake Rivers Temperature Total Maximum Daily Load (TMDL), once the TMDL was issued; and • Develop and implement a water quality attainment plan (WQAP) that meets Washington's temperature water quality standards within two years of the effective date of the permit to reduce temperatures behind reservoirs. On May 15, 2020, Oregon DEQ notified EPA Region 10 that the discharges from the dams "will affect the quality of Oregon's waters and violate state water quality requirements in the State of Oregon" and that it was objecting to the issuance of the permits and requesting a public hearing. In 4 The EPA Administrator's role under CWA section 401(a)(2) has been delegated to EPA Region 10. ------- NPDES Fact Sheet, 2022 US ACE Lower Columbia River Hydroelectric Generating Permits Page 10 of 23 its May 2020 objection letter, Oregon DEQ provided example conditions that would address its objections regarding the following pollutants: temperature, total dissolved gas (TDG), biocriteria and statewide narrative criteria, and polychlorinated biphenyls (PCBs). On May 18, 2020, EPA Region 10 issued the Columbia and Lower Snake Rivers Temperature TMDL5 (EPA 2021b). The TMDL included temperature targets (wasteload allocations and load allocations) for the federal dams. Wasteload allocations (WLAs) at the dams pertain to point source discharges of cooling water from outfalls. Load allocations (LAs) at the dams pertain to nonpoint source discharges related to reducing water temperatures behind reservoirs. EPA Region 10 held a second public comment period from January 15, 2021 through February 16, 2021 on the draft NPDES permits that incorporated the WLAs established in the TMDL by proposing heat limits in the permits consistent with the WLAs (EPA 2021a). Oregon DEQ's Objection Related to Temperature On October 8, 2021, Oregon DEQ sent a follow-up letter to EPA Region 10 to clarify that since the Lower Columbia River federal dam permits would include Ecology's CWA section 401 certification conditions, Oregon DEQ was withdrawing its objection for all pollutants except temperature. For temperature, Oregon DEQ concluded that the discharges from the dams "will affect the quality of Oregon's waters and violate state water quality requirements in the State of Oregon." 5 https://www.epa.gov/columbiariver/tmdl-temperature-columbia-and-lower-snake-rivers ------- NPDES Fact Sheet, 2022 US ACE Lower Columbia River Hydroelectric Generating Permits Page 11 of 23 Specifically, Oregon DEQ's October 2021 letter stated that there has been inadequate action by the Corps to address high water temperatures from reservoirs behind the Lower Columbia River federal dams. Without conditions in the permits to compel the Corps to identify, evaluate, and adopt additional specific alternatives, Oregon DEQ stated that there is inadequate assurance that Oregon's water quality requirements for temperature will be met, even though the permits will contain conditions that require the facilities to meet the LAs in the Columbia and Lower Snake Rivers Temperature TMDL and to develop and implement a WQAP (Oregon DEQ 2021). Oregon DEQ concluded that "EPA must incorporate specific requirements for the development and implementation of actions to reduce temperature increases resulting from the operations of [these facilities], in order to ensure that applicable Oregon's water quality standards are met" (Oregon DEQ 2021). Oregon DEQ provided example permit conditions that it asserts will ensure the discharges from the permitted activity satisfy Oregon's temperature water quality requirements. In addition, Oregon DEQ stated that an alternative condition could satisfy the objection. The example conditions are shown in Figure 2. Figure 2. CWA 401(a)(2) Public Hearing on Oregon DEQ's Objection On June 7, 2022, EPA Region 10 held a CWA section 401(a)(2) virtual public hearing on Oregon DEQ's objection to the Lower Columbia River federal dam permits. At the hearing, EPA Region 10 had two roles: (1) as the federal permitting agency and (2) EPA's role to provide an evaluation and recommendations under Section 401(a)(2) of the CWA. EPA Region 10 conducted the meeting pursuant to its role as the federal permitting agency. Pursuant to its role to provide an evaluation and recommendations under CWA section 401(a)(2), EPA Region 10 provided a presentation at the hearing of its evaluation of and recommendation on Oregon DEQ's objection. EPA Region 10's Evaluation and Recommendations EPA Region 10 considered the following information in its evaluation and recommendations for the CWA Section 401(a)(2) public hearing: • May 2020 objection letter and October 2021 letter (Oregon DEQ 2020; 2021); • CWA section 401 certifications for the four Lower Columbia River federal dam permits issued by Ecology on May 7, 2020 (Ecology 2020a; 2020b; 2020c; 2020d); • Temperature water quality standards in the states of Washington (WAC 173-20 la) and Oregon (OAR-340-041); and • Implementation authorities for the Columbia and Lower Snake Rivers Temperature TMDL (EPA 2021b). At the public hearing, EPA Region 10 recommended that the WQAP conditions in the draft NPDES permits be modified to require the Corps to develop a plan that will ensure that both Washington and Oregon's water quality standards for temperature are met. EPA Region 10 also recommended the WQAP conditions be modified to require that Ecology and Oregon DEQ review and approve the WQAP and that Oregon DEQ's review and approval of the WQAP be limited to actions to meet Oregon's water quality standards for temperature, where those standards are different from Washington's temperature water quality standards, in the following three areas: • 13°C for the salmon and steelhead spawning through fry emergence designated use at RM 141.5- 143.5 in the Lower Columbia River (to protect chum salmon spawning) from October 15 - March 31 below Bonneville Dam [OAR-340-041-0101-Table 101B; OAR 340-041-0028(4)(a)]; • "The seasonal thermal pattern in Columbia and Snake Rivers must reflect the natural seasonal thermal pattern." [OAR 340-041-0028(4)(d)]; and ------- NPDES Fact Sheet, 2022 US ACE Lower Columbia River Hydroelectric Generating Permits Page 13 of 23 • .. waterbodies must have cold water refugia that are sufficiently distributed so as to allow salmon and steelhead migration without significant adverse effects from higher water temperatures elsewhere in the waterbody." [OAR 340-041-0028(4)(d)]. Where Washington's water quality standards for temperature are substantially similar to Oregon's, Oregon DEQ would not have review and approval authority on the WQAP (EPA 2022a; 2022b). Basis for Recommendations Presented at the Public Hearing EPA Region 10 described the following basis for its recommendations at the hearing (EPA 2022a) and in writing after the hearing (EPA 2022b). • Oregon and Washington's temperature water quality standards are similar. However, the differences between the two states' water quality standards warrant additional permit conditions to ensure Oregon's water quality requirements for temperature are met. Oregon DEQ is the more appropriate entity to determine the specific actions necessary to meet Oregon's water quality requirements in the WQAP, where Oregon's water quality requirements for temperature are different from Washington's. Ecology's CWA section 401 certification conditions require that the WQAP meet Washington's temperature water quality standards (Ecology 2020a; 2020b; 2020c; 2020d). This does not ensure that Oregon's water quality standards for temperature will be met. Although Washington and Oregon's water quality standards for temperature applicable to the Lower Columbia River are similar, there are some distinct differences, as outlined below. Appendix A of the Columbia and Lower Snake Rivers Temperature TMDL (EPA 2021b) describes Washington's and Oregon's water quality standards for temperature in the Lower Columbia River. EPA Region 10 analyzed applicable water quality standards from June to October, the time period of the TMDL, when high temperatures occur in the Lower Columbia River that can impact aquatic life uses. Washington's and Oregon's temperature water quality standards are substantially similar in that both include criteria of 20°C [Washington Administrative Code (WAC) 173-201A-602- Columbia River, Note 1; Oregon Administrative Rules (OAR) 340-04l-0028(4)(d)] with the same allowable incremental increase of 0.3°C [WAC 173-201A-320; OAR 340-041-0028(12)(b)(B)]. However, EPA Region 10 identified three areas with substantial differences between the two states' temperature water quality standards applicable to the Lower Columbia River including the following: ¦ Oregon has a numeric criteria of a 7-day average daily maximum of 20°C for salmon and steelhead migration corridors designated use [OAR-340-041-0101-Table 10IB; OAR 340- 041-0028(4)(d)] and 13°C for the salmon and steelhead spawning through fry emergence designated use at RM 141.5-143.5 in the Lower Columbia River (to protect chum salmon spawning) from October 15 - March 31 below Bonneville Dam [OAR-340-041-0101-Table 101B; OAR 340-04l-0028(4)(a)]; Washington has a numeric criterion of a 1-day daily maximum of 20°C for spawning and rearing uses for aquatic life [WAC 173-201A-602- Columbia River Note 1], ¦ Oregon's migration corridor criterion includes the following supplementary narrative temperature criterion, "The seasonal thermal pattern in Columbia and Snake Rivers must ------- NPDES Fact Sheet, 2022 US ACE Lower Columbia River Hydroelectric Generating Permits Page 14 of 23 reflect the natural seasonal thermal pattern." [OAR 340-04l-0028(4)(d)]; Washington's water quality standards do not include this criterion. ¦ Oregon also includes the following narrative temperature criterion: "... waterbodies must have cold water refugia that are sufficiently distributed so as to allow salmon and steelhead migration without significant adverse effects from higher water temperatures elsewhere in the waterbody." [OAR 340-041-0028(4)(d)]; Washington's water quality standards do not include this criterion. Therefore, to ensure that both states' water quality standards for temperature are met, the WQAP conditions should be revised to require that the Corps develop and implement a WQAP that meets both Washington and Oregon's temperature water quality standards in this shared water, consistent with CWA requirements. In addition, requiring Oregon DEQ to review and approve the plan allows Oregon DEQ, rather than Ecology, to assess whether the actions are sufficient to meet Oregon's water quality requirements, where Oregon's water quality requirements for temperature are different from Washington's in the three areas EPA Region 10 has identified. Oregon DEQ's review and approval of the WQAP, however, would not apply where Washington's and Oregon's water quality standards for temperature are substantially similar. • Ecology's CWA section 401 certification conditions require the Corps to meet TMDL load allocations. The specific actions, studies, and timelines to meet TMDL load allocations are not specified in these conditions, and will be determined during TMDL implementation discussions led by Oregon and Washington. Ecology's CWA section 401 certification conditions require the federal dam facilities to meet the LAs for the Columbia and Lower Snake Rivers Temperature TMDL (Ecology 2020a; 2020b; 2020c; 2020d). As noted by Oregon DEQ, however, specific actions, studies, and timelines to meet the LAs are not detailed in Ecology's CWA section 401 certification conditions (Oregon DEQ 2021). Instead, these actions will be determined during TMDL implementation discussions that will be led by Oregon DEQ and Ecology, since they are the regulatory authorities responsible for TMDL implementation and the development of a TMDL implementation plan. The LAs in the Columbia and Lower Snake Rivers Temperature TMDL allow the dams to increase temperature from their operations by 0.1°C in the tailraces (downstream of the dam) (EPA 2021g). Although the TMDL estimated the reductions needed at each dam location to meet the load allocation, and those estimates account for migration and Oregon's spawning criteria, the TMDL does not specify the actions needed to reduce water temperature, meet load allocations, and attain Oregon's water quality requirements. The TMDL notes that implementation "is the responsibility of state governments because states with applicable water quality standards retain sole authority for development and oversight of implementation plans to meet the wasteload allocations and load allocations included in the TMDL" (EPA 2021g). Oregon's authority to implement TMDLs is contained within its regulations at OAR 340-042-0040(4)(l). Ecology and Oregon DEQ have initiated discussions with the public on TMDL implementation. Ecology and Oregon DEQ are leading the development of the TMDL implementation plans, as explained in Oregon DEQ's October 2021 letter. Since both Ecology and Oregon DEQ are responsible for TMDL implementation, it is EPA Region 10's view that both Ecology and Oregon DEQ should have review and approval authority over plans ------- NPDES Fact Sheet, 2022 US ACE Lower Columbia River Hydroelectric Generating Permits Page 15 of 23 that will be used to meet LAs from the TMDL. The WQAP required in the permits will identify actions needed to address temperature and meet the load allocations in the TMDL. Therefore, the WQAP condition in the permits should align with the TMDL implementation process by explicitly requiring the WQAP to meet both states' standards for temperature and providing Oregon DEQ review and approval authority over the WQAP in circumstances where Oregon's water quality standards are different than Washington's in the three areas EPA Region 10 has identified. • Ecology's CWA section 401 certification conditions requiring a WQAP provide a broad framework to ensure Washington's temperature water quality standards are met, but do not require that Oregon's temperature water quality standards are met. Nor does the WQAP require specific actions and studies (Ecology, 2020a; 2020b; 2020c; 2020d). The specific actions, studies, and timelines to address temperature in the WQAP will be determined during discussions and reviews of the WQAP. The broad framework of the WQAP requires the federal dams to meet Washington's temperature water quality standards. However, the WQAP framework does not guarantee that specific actions will be included to meet Oregon's temperature water quality standards in a timely and substantive way. Nor does the WQAP require that Oregon's temperature water quality standards are met. Adding an additional permit condition that the WQAP must meet Washington and Oregon's water quality standards will ensure that Oregon's water quality requirements must be considered and implemented in the WQAP, where Oregon's water quality standards are different from Washington's in the three areas EPA Region 10 has identified. Further, adding an additional permit condition that the WQAP must be submitted to Ecology and Oregon DEQ for review and approval will enable Oregon DEQ to determine whether its standards are met by the proposed WQAP studies and actions in the three areas EPA Region 10 has identified. • The example conditions proposed by Oregon DEQ in its October 2021 letter are unnecessarily limiting. EPA Region 10 considered the example conditions that Oregon DEQ provided in its October 2021 letter, which would require the Corps to study lower operating pools. However, this study is not the only action that could be taken by the Corps to ensure compliance with applicable temperature water quality standards and the TMDL load allocations. While it is possible that Lower Columbia River federal dams running at lower operating pools will assist in meeting the load allocations in the TMDL and both states' water quality standards for temperature, there could be other actions that could achieve this outcome. As such, it is EPA Region 10's view that it would be premature to require the Corps to focus on only one possible solution where a suite of actions may better meet Oregon's water quality requirements for temperature and decrease water temperatures in the Lower Columbia River. Therefore, EPA Region 10 does not recommend adopting the example conditions in Oregon DEQ's October 2021 letter, as these conditions are unnecessarily limiting. However, EPA Region 10's recommendation does not preclude the Corps from undertaking a study of lower operating pools, as proposed by Oregon DEQ. Rationale in Written Comments to Include Additional Permit Conditions The following section summarizes the rationale from written comments for why additional permit conditions are needed to meet Oregon's water quality requirements for temperature. • Additional conditions are needed to address high mainstem temperatures in the Columbia River that have been harming endangered and threatened salmon for decades. Dams have been identified as the biggest human-caused source of heating (Oregon DEQ, CRITFC, Columbia Riverkeeper, RIO RTOC, Yakama Nation) ¦ There is urgency to act to protect salmon and steelhead. Hot temperatures in the Columbia River are one of the biggest factors harming salmon. Rising temperatures, recent fish kills, and higher temperatures from climate change reinforce the urgency to use all tools to cool water temperatures in the Columbia River (CRITFC, RIO RTOC, Columbia Riverkeeper, NSIA, Save our Wild Salmon Coalition, Northwest Environmental Defense Center (NEDC), Oregon Chapter of the Sierra Club). ¦ EPA's Columbia and Lower Snake Rivers Temperature TMDL (EPA 2021b) identified dam operations and climate change as the biggest sources of heating in the Columbia River. ¦ Yakama Nation treaty rights on fishing must be protected. The federal dams on the Columbia River must be regulated to prevent violations of temperature water quality standards. (Yakama Nation) • Adding permit conditions to address Oregon DEQ's objection is within the scope of the CWA Section 401 (Oregon DEQ). ¦ The scope of Section 401 of the Clean Water Act allows for the addition ofpermit conditions to address Oregon DEQ's objection. The Pollution Control Hearings Board (PCHB) upheld Ecology's 401 certification conditions in their Summary Judgment Order issued on November 3, 2021, citing Jefferson County PUD v. Washington Department of Ecology, where the U.S. Supreme Court concluded the permitted or licensed activities must comply with state water quality standards under Section 401. • Additional permit conditions are needed, and Oregon should have full review and approval authority of the WQAP (CRITFC, Yakama Nation, Columbia Riverkeeper, NSIA, Save our Wild Salmon Coalition, Northwest Environmental Defense Center (NEDC), Oregon Chapter of the Sierra Club, Oregon DEQ). ------- NPDES Fact Sheet, 2022 US ACE Lower Columbia River Hydroelectric Generating Permits Page 18 of 23 ¦ Limiting Oregon review and approval authority to Oregon's three water quality standards that are distinct from Washington's may inadvertently set up an inefficient system of coordination among Washington, Oregon, and the Corps. This may result in Washington and Oregon providing different perspectives and input on implementation of different elements of their standards at different times. (Oregon DEQ, Yakama Nation) ¦ Relying on Washington to fully enforce Oregon's temperature standards is inadequate assurance that Oregon's water quality requirements for temperatures will be met. The purpose of Section 401 of the Clean Water Act is to give states and tribes the authority to protect their own water quality standards. Oregon and Washington have equal stakes, and there is not a good reason to prevent Oregon from simultaneously safeguarding its water quality standards. Section 401(a)(2) strongly suggests that EPA has broad latitude to go beyond proposing the minimum conditions that might result in attainment of downstream water quality standards. EPA, therefore, should not unnecessarily limit Oregon's authority over the WQAP. • Evaluating the operation of dams at lower pools, including MOP, is necessary and should be added as a condition (Yakama Nation, CRITFC). ¦ Solutions to reducing higher water temperatures from dams are limited, and all options should be evaluated. A lower operating pool study is one of the few options available that has not been thoroughly explored. Reservoir surface area and water residence time appear to be significant drivers to higher water temperatures (Columbia Riverkeeper). ¦ The study will yield valuable information regarding potential changes to federal dams that would improve water quality. New management strategies can only occur if regulatory agencies have adequate data (Yakama Nation). ¦ Oregon DEQ is seeking permit conditions that require the Corps to describe and document its operational constraints and evaluate alternatives to meet its temperature load allocation and achieve compliance with water quality standards (Oregon DEQ). This includes an extensive analysis and modeling of all potential temperature attainment conditions, and that modeling results and analysis be peer reviewed (CRITFC). Rationale in Written Comments to Exclude Additional Permit Conditions The following section summarizes the rationale from written comments for why additional permit conditions are not needed to meet Oregon's water quality requirements for temperature. • No additional permit conditions are needed to address Oregon's water quality requirements for temperature (BPA, Corps, PPC) ¦ Oregon's objection is outside the scope of Section 401(a)(2). The relevant issue is whether the requirements in the NPDES permit will ensure the discharge complies with Oregon's water quality requirements in the NPDES permit. The relevant discharge is the point source discharge of cooling water. (Corps, BPA, PPC) ¦ EPA's NPDES draft permits already ensure discharges will comply with Oregon's water quality requirements. The TMDL determined that heat load from NPDES point sources are negligible, therefore, point source discharges from dams are expected to meet Oregon's water quality temperature requirements. The TMDL complies with Oregon's water quality standards for temperature, and permits include WLAs from the TMDL. (Corps, BPA, PPC) ------- NPDES Fact Sheet, 2022 US ACE Lower Columbia River Hydroelectric Generating Permits Page 19 of 23 ¦ Ecology's water quality certification provides sufficient assurance that Oregon's water quality will be protected. The certification requires that TMDL load allocation must be met, and the TMDL meets Oregon's water quality standards. (Corps, BP A, PPC) ¦ No permit condition requiring study and implementation of lower operating pools, including minimum operating pools should be included; Operating at MOP is unproven and could be harmful to fish, tribal resources and harvest, and affect the ability of the dams to fulfill its Congressional requirements ¦ The assumption that running dams at MOP will improve mainstem temperatures is speculative and not based on scientific or engineering analysis. The Corps has modeled operations with lower operating pools and found that overall, hourly river temperatures would change a negligible amount compared to current operational pools. (Corps, BP A, PPC, PNWA) ¦ Operating at MOP could harm fish. Lower operating pools could harm adult fish by reducing flow in adult fish ladders and could harm juvenile fish by reducing flows at surface passage structures, (e.g., sluiceways and weirs). (Corps, BP A, BOR, PNWA) ¦ Operating at MOP could harm tribal cultural resources and tribal harvest. Lower operating flows could unearth important tribal cultural sites. Lower flows at tribal fish harvest locations could impact tribal fish harvest rights. (Corps, BPA, BOR, Yakama Nation) ¦ Operating at MOP could reduce navigation, water supply (Corps, BPA, PNWA), and energy delivery from Lower Columbia River Dams and other dams in the Columbia River system impacting grid reliability (BPA, BOR, PPC, PNWA) Additional Comments for Consideration ¦ ESA consultation is necessary if the permit requires that the Corps alter its operations (Corps). ¦ Multiple actions are needed to solve the temperature issue, including cold water refugia, and the permits should consider solutions that encompass the entire watershed (RIO RTOC, TFT). EPA Evaluation of Verbal Testimony and Written Comments from the Public Hearing Section 401(a)(2) of the CWA states that after EPA provides its evaluation and recommendations, the federal permitting authority, "based upon the recommendations of such State, the Administrator, and upon any additional evidence, if any, presented to the agency at the hearing, shall condition such license or permit in such manner as may be necessary to insure compliance with applicable water quality requirements. If the imposition of conditions cannot insure such compliance such agency shall not issue such license or permit." Pursuant to its role under CWA section 401(a)(2), EPA presented its evaluation and recommendations at the public hearing on June 7, 2022, (EPA 2022a) and presented a written evaluation and recommendation after the public hearing (EPA 2022b). EPA Region 10, as the federal permitting authority, accepted comment on ODEQ's objection from June 7-21, 2022. EPA Region 10, as the federal permitting authority, evaluated the verbal testimony and written comments on whether additional permit conditions are needed to meet Oregon's water quality requirements. Below is EPA's basis for including the additional permit conditions. After reviewing comments that assert additional permit conditions are not necessary, EPA has concluded that additional permit conditions are necessary. EPA has determined that additional permit conditions are needed to ensure compliance with Oregon's applicable water quality ------- NPDES Fact Sheet, 2022 US ACE Lower Columbia River Hydroelectric Generating Permits Page 20 of 23 requirements because Oregon has distinct water quality standards that are not addressed by including into the permits the conditions from Washington's 401 certification. EPA Region 10's written evaluation described Oregon's and Washington's distinct water quality standards for temperature and the necessity for additional permit conditions to ensure that Oregon's water quality standards for temperature are addressed. EPA Region 10's written evaluation also described that Oregon DEQ, not Ecology, is the appropriate entity to determine whether its own water quality requirements are met. EPA believes the conclusions from the evaluation still apply and that additional permit conditions are needed to ensure compliance with Oregon water quality requirements for temperature. Therefore, EPA is seeking comment on the proposed permit conditions at Section II.H of this Fact Sheet. EPA has also determined that an additional permit condition that requires the facilities to study and implement lower operating pools, including minimum operating pools, is not needed. EPA recognizes that a study evaluating the facilities operating at lower pools could be valuable to understanding the potential impacts on water temperatures and could inform ways to meet LAs specified in the Columbia and Lower Snake Rivers Temperature TMDL, a requirement of Ecology's 401 certification. EPA considered the example conditions that Oregon DEQ provided in its October 2021 letter, which would require the Corps to study changes in operating pools, including minimum operating pools (MOP), and include particular elements in the study. Oregon's conditions would also require the Corps to develop and enact an Implementation Plan based on the results of their study (See Figure 2; Oregon DEQ 2021). EPA has determined that Ecology's 401 certification allows for the inclusion of a lower operating pool study in the WQAP and that the WQAP process affords Ecology and Oregon DEQ the opportunity to determine the appropriate scope and elements of such a study if it is required. Therefore, EPA is not proposing a specific permit condition requiring a study of the temperature effects of lower pool operations. EPA is also taking comment on whether Oregon should have full review and approval authority of the WQAP. EPA is not proposing that Oregon have full review and approval authority of the WQAP. However, EPA sees merit in comments that permit conditions granting Oregon full review and approval would align with TMDL implementation efforts, which have significant overlap with development of the WQAP. Therefore, EPA is seeking comment on the alternative permit conditions at Section II.I of this Fact Sheet. H.
